Eruption Column
A cloud of super-heated ash, gas, and volcanic debris that rises above a volcano during an explosive eruption.
Volcanic Mudflows
Also known as lahars, these are rapid flows of debris, mud, and water that descend from a volcano, typically following an eruption or heavy rainfall.
Flow-Banded Rhyolite
A type of volcanic rock characterized by bands of alternating texture or color, formed by the flow of viscous silicate lava.
Viscous Lava
Lava that has a high viscosity, meaning it flows slowly due to its thick, sticky consistency.
